Preparation Time:
- Active time: 30 minutes
- Cooking time: 30-40 minutes
- Total time: 1 hour
- Number of servings: 8

Ingredients:
- 500 ml whole milk
- 150 g rice (ideally, round-grain rice)
- 6 tablespoons powdered sugar
- 500 g cottage cheese
- 3 large eggs
- 1 tablespoon butter (for flavor and texture)
- 2 tablespoons raisins (or more, to taste)
- 2 tablespoons whipped cream
- 2 teaspoons powdered sugar with vanilla paste (or vanilla extract)
- Grated zest of one orange (for an extra flavor)
- A pinch of salt (to balance the taste)
- Powdered sugar for decoration

Step by Step:

1. Preparing the Rice:
Start by washing the rice in two or three waters to remove excess starch. This step is essential as it helps achieve a less sticky texture. After washing, let it drain well.

2. Boiling the Rice:
In a pot, bring the milk to a boil, adding a pinch of salt. When the milk starts to boil, add the rice and simmer on low heat, stirring occasionally, until it is cooked three-quarters of the way. This process takes about 10-15 minutes. The rice should not be fully cooked as it will continue to cook in the oven.

3. Preparing the Mixture:
Once the rice is ready, remove the pot from the heat and add the butter, stirring well until it melts and is fully incorporated. Let the mixture cool.

4. Mixing the Ingredients:
In a large bowl, add the crumbled cottage cheese, beaten eggs, powdered sugar, vanilla sugar, and grated orange zest. Mix well, ensuring all ingredients are evenly distributed. Then, add the cooled rice and mix again.

5. Incorporating the Raisins and Whipped Cream:
Add the raisins and whipped cream, gently folding with a spatula to avoid deflating the cream. This step will make the pudding fluffier and more aromatic.

6. Preparing the Baking Dishes:
Line a loaf pan and a small ceramic dish with parchment paper. Grease them with a little butter to prevent the pudding from sticking.

7. Baking the Pudding:
Pour the mixture into the two dishes and place them in the preheated oven at 180°C. Bake the pudding for 30-40 minutes or until it is nicely browned on top. Perform the toothpick test: if it comes out clean, the pudding is ready.

8. Cooling and Serving:
Remove the pudding from the oven and let it cool slightly. Before serving, dust with powdered sugar for an elegant look. You can serve the pudding warm, and for an extra touch of flavor, add a bit of cherry jam on top.

Serving Suggestions:
Rice pudding with cheese is delicious both warm and cold. It can be accompanied by a scoop of vanilla ice cream or a caramel sauce for a sweet-sour contrast. Additionally, a fragrant tea or freshly brewed coffee pairs perfectly with this dessert.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. Can I use another type of rice?
Although round-grain rice is ideal for this recipe, you can experiment with basmati rice or long-grain rice, but you will need to adjust the cooking time.

2. What can I use instead of cottage cheese?
You can use ricotta or goat cheese for a different flavor. Ensure the texture is similar to achieve a slightly creamy pudding.

3. Can the pudding be frozen?
Yes, rice pudding can be frozen. Make sure to let it cool completely before wrapping it well in aluminum foil or airtight containers.

4. How can I enhance the flavor?
Try adding spices like cinnamon or nutmeg for a more complex flavor. You can also experiment with other citrus fruits, such as lemon or grapefruit.
